数据库基础是什么东西
-
数据库基础是指构建和管理数据库系统所需的基本概念、原理和技术。以下是数据库基础的五个重要方面:
-
数据库管理系统(DBMS):数据库管理系统是一种软件,用于创建、操作和管理数据库。它提供了一组功能,允许用户定义、创建、查询和修改数据库中的数据。常见的DBMS包括MySQL、Oracle、SQL Server等。
-
数据模型:数据模型是描述数据在数据库中组织和表示方式的概念工具。常见的数据模型有层次模型、网络模型和关系模型。关系模型是最常用的数据模型,它使用表格(关系)来组织数据,每个表格包含多个行和列。
-
数据库设计:数据库设计是指根据应用需求和数据模型,设计数据库的结构和关系。数据库设计涉及到确定表格、列、主键、外键、索引等元素,并优化数据库的性能和可扩展性。
-
SQL语言:结构化查询语言(SQL)是一种用于与数据库进行交互的标准语言。通过SQL,用户可以创建表格、插入、查询、更新和删除数据,以及定义和执行复杂的数据库操作。
-
数据库安全性:数据库安全性是保护数据库免受未经授权访问和恶意攻击的措施和实践。这包括身份验证、访问控制、数据加密、备份和恢复等措施,以确保数据库的机密性、完整性和可用性。
以上是数据库基础的五个方面,掌握这些基础知识可以帮助开发人员和数据库管理员有效地设计、创建和管理数据库系统。
1年前 -
-
数据库基础是指数据库的基本概念、原理和操作技术。数据库是指存储和管理数据的系统,它可以用来组织、存储、检索和维护数据。数据库基础包括以下几个方面:
-
数据库的概念和分类:数据库是指按照一定的数据模型组织起来的数据集合,可以分为关系型数据库、非关系型数据库等不同类型。
-
数据库管理系统(DBMS):数据库管理系统是指用于管理数据库的软件,它提供了对数据库的访问、操作和控制的功能。常见的数据库管理系统有Oracle、MySQL、SQL Server等。
-
数据库的结构:数据库由表(Table)组成,每个表包含多个字段(Field),字段定义了表中存储的数据的类型和属性。表之间可以建立关系,通过关系可以实现数据的关联和连接。
-
数据库的操作:数据库的操作包括数据的增加、修改、删除和查询等。通过SQL(Structured Query Language)语言可以实现对数据库的操作。SQL是一种专门用于数据库操作的语言,可以通过SQL语句来执行各种数据库操作。
-
数据库的设计和规范:数据库的设计是指根据实际需求,按照一定的原则和规范来设计数据库的结构和关系。数据库的规范是指数据库应该遵循一定的规范和约束,确保数据的完整性、一致性和安全性。
-
数据库的性能优化:为了提高数据库的性能,可以采取一些措施,例如合理设计数据库结构、优化查询语句、增加索引、定期清理数据等。
-
数据库的备份和恢复:为了防止数据丢失,需要定期对数据库进行备份,并且能够在数据出现故障或灾难时进行恢复。
数据库基础是数据库学习和应用的基础,掌握数据库基础知识可以帮助我们更好地理解和使用数据库,提高数据管理和处理的效率和质量。
1年前 -
-
数据库基础是指数据库的基本概念、原理和操作等方面的知识。数据库是指存储和管理数据的系统,它是一个有组织的数据集合,可以通过各种操作来存储、检索和处理数据。数据库基础知识包括数据库的定义、类型、特点、组成部分、关系模型、数据库管理系统(DBMS)等内容。
一、数据库的定义和类型
-
数据库的定义:数据库是指存储和管理数据的系统,它是一个有组织的数据集合,可以通过各种操作来存储、检索和处理数据。
-
数据库的类型:
- 层次数据库:数据以树形结构进行组织,节点之间存在父子关系。
- 网状数据库:数据以网状结构进行组织,节点之间存在复杂的关系。
- 关系数据库:数据以表格形式进行组织,表格之间通过关系进行连接。
- 面向对象数据库:数据以对象的形式进行组织,支持面向对象的概念和操作。
- XML数据库:数据以XML格式进行组织,支持XML的查询和处理。
二、数据库的特点
- 数据独立性:数据库中的数据和应用程序分离,可以独立地进行修改和维护。
- 数据共享:多个用户可以同时访问和共享数据库中的数据。
- 数据一致性:数据库中的数据经过约束和验证,保证数据的一致性和完整性。
- 数据持久性:数据库中的数据可以长期保存,不会因为系统故障或断电而丢失。
- 数据安全性:数据库提供了权限控制和数据加密等机制,保护数据的安全性。
三、数据库的组成部分
- 数据:数据库中存储的实际数据,可以是文本、数字、图像等形式。
- 数据库管理系统(DBMS):负责管理数据库的软件系统,包括数据的存储、检索、处理和保护等功能。
- 数据库模式:定义数据库的结构和约束,包括表、字段、索引、视图等。
- 数据库实例:数据库在内存中的运行状态,包括缓存、连接、事务等。
四、关系模型和关系数据库
-
关系模型:是数据库中最常用的模型,通过表格的形式来组织和表示数据。关系模型中,表格称为关系,表格中的列称为属性,表格中的行称为元组。
-
关系数据库:基于关系模型的数据库,使用关系代数和关系演算来进行数据的查询和操作。关系数据库具有结构化、灵活、可扩展、易于维护等特点。
五、数据库管理系统(DBMS)
-
DBMS的定义:数据库管理系统是负责管理数据库的软件系统,它提供了数据的存储、检索、处理和保护等功能。
-
DBMS的操作:
- 数据定义语言(DDL):用于定义和管理数据库的结构,包括创建、修改和删除表格、字段、索引等。
- 数据操纵语言(DML):用于对数据库中的数据进行增删改查操作,包括插入、更新和删除数据。
- 数据查询语言(DQL):用于查询数据库中的数据,包括选择、投影、连接和排序等操作。
- 数据控制语言(DCL):用于控制数据库中的数据访问权限,包括授权和撤销权限等操作。
以上是数据库基础的一些内容,掌握了数据库基础知识,可以更好地理解和应用数据库技术。
1年前 -